EDITORS COMMENTS
This print showcases "The Trellis Window, Trentham Hall Gardens" from the renowned book "Gardens of England" published in 1857. The image, a vivid colour lithograph by E. Adveno Brooke, takes us back to the enchanting era of Victorian gardens. Nestled within Trentham Hall Gardens, the trellis window stands as an exquisite testament to English horticultural splendor. Framed by a meticulously manicured terrace and vibrant flower beds bursting with life, this scene transports us into a world where nature and artistry intertwine seamlessly. As we gaze upon the keyhole-shaped trellis adorned with climbing plants and delicate roses, our eyes are drawn towards a magnificent statue standing proudly amidst its verdant surroundings. The statuary's graceful presence adds an air of elegance to this picturesque setting. Flanking either side of the trellis window are majestic urns resting atop pedestals, their intricate designs reflecting the opulence of Victorian aesthetics. A balustrade gracefully encloses this formal garden space while providing a sense of structure and symmetry. This photograph captures not only the beauty but also the essence of Trentham Hall Gardens - once belonging to none other than the Duke of Sutherland himself. It serves as a timeless reminder that even centuries later, these historic landscapes continue to inspire awe and admiration for their meticulous design and natural allure.
